Anyhow I guess my question is > > > > Most laptops do this, actually, since a standard VGA console is > > 640x400 and no laptops are that resolution anymore :). There's > > probably a hotkey to toggle "scale/noscale". On Sony and Dell > > laptops, it's +F. The correct fix for X is to specify your > > laptop's native resolution in your XF86Config file. > > If you have syscons and "options SC_PIXEL_MODE" configured, then you can > use vidcontrol to get an 800x600 console. But even 800x600 is way too small for the current batch of laptops.
